Transaction 3f2575bc429a331905fed4a3a8cf0c88e1acb8c134c80cbf70292b6db763936b

1 Input
2 Outputs
  • 3f2575bc429a331905fed4a3a8cf0c88e1acb8c134c80cbf70292b6db763936b:0
  • value  65451500
    address  172H1vVe91SwMTRGr9KJwAQYD4vxbJ9KuK
  • 3f2575bc429a331905fed4a3a8cf0c88e1acb8c134c80cbf70292b6db763936b:1
  • value  5648018
    address  1Ar59Fg7wtyCzd9fzV4qohAEUmjuSgb51B